/*
Theme Name:WMoms.org
Theme URI:http://www.wmoms.org
Description:Adapted for Whatcom Mothers of Multiples, based on the theme Kindergarten from http://www.wpskins.org
Version:1.0
Author:Sommer Cronck
Author URI:http://www.cronck.com
*/
/* Import YUI Reset CSS */
@import url(reset.css); 
/* Import YUI Reset CSS */
body{    font-family:Helvetica,Verdana,Arial,sans-serif;     background:url(images/background.jpg) repeat-x top}

a{color:#6947a2; text-decoration:none}
a:hover{text-decoration:underline}
a:visited{color:#d44342; text-decoration:none}

ul, ol{ list-style-type:none}

blockquote, #content ul, #content ol, p, pre{ margin:0 0 0.5em 0}

strong, b { font-weight: bold; }
em { font-style: italic; }

/*     Layout Design    */
#page{width:800px; margin:0 auto;     background:url(images/wrapper.png) repeat-y center top}

#big-page{    background:url(images/header.jpg) no-repeat center top;  padding:0 40px}

#header{ position:relative;  height:340px}

#wrapper{ clear:both; /* Clear float items in from navi-bar */}

#sidebar{float:right;  width:230px}

/*     Header Design    */
#headerimg{ padding-top:40px;  padding-bottom:13px}

#headerimg a{color:#0f3a49}

.description{ font-size:16px; color:#0f3a49}

/* Navigational bar */
ul#navi-bar{    padding:4px 0 0 180px;     font-size:12px}

ul#navi-bar h2{    font-size:120%}

ul#navi-bar li{    float:left;     background:url(images/separator.jpg) no-repeat right;  padding:8px 0}

ul#navi-bar ul{ display:none}

#navi-bar a{ padding:2px 10px;  color:#FFF}

#navi-bar a:visited, #navi-bar a:hover{}

/*    Sidebar Design    */
#sidebar ul{font-size:12px}

#sidebar ul h2{    font-size:14px;     background:url(images/heading.png);  padding:8px 20px;  color:#FFF;  font-weight:bold}

#sidebar ul li{ margin-bottom:5px}

#sidebar ul ul{}

#sidebar ul ul li{ line-height:14px;  border-bottom:1px solid #212121;  padding:1px;  margin:0}

#sidebar ul ul ul{ display:none}

#sidebar a{ display:block;  padding:5px;  text-decoration:none}
#sidebar a:hover{ background-color:#d7dc82;  color:#000}

/*    Content Global    */
blockquote{ font-style:italic;  padding:0 10px}

h1{ color:#6947a2;  font-weight:bold;  font-size:18px;  padding-bottom:9px}

h2{ color:#000;  font-weight:bold;  font-size:14px;  padding-bottom:8px}

h3{ color:#000;  font-weight:bold;  font-size:14px;  padding-bottom:7px}

h4{ font-size:12px}

h5{ font-size:12px}

h6{ font-size:12px}

code, pre{ overflow:auto;  white-space:pre;  font-family:Courier}

#content ul{ padding-left:20px}

#content ol{ padding-left:25px}

/*    Content Design    */
#content{float:left; width:468px}
.post-top{    font-size:1px;     line-height:1px;     background:url(images/post-top.png);     height:8px}

.post-bottom{    font-size:1px;     line-height:1px;     background:url(images/post-bottom.png);     height:8px;     margin-bottom:10px}

.post {margin:0; padding:1px 10px; background:url(images/post.png); color:#000; font-size:12px}
.post .post, #post-2 .post {margin:0px; padding:0px;background:transparent;}

.post .posted, .post-2 .posted {font-size:10px}

.post img, .post-2 img {max-width:100%;margin:3px}

.post li, .post-2 li { font-size: 12px; margin-bottom: 20px; list-style-type:disc; }

.postmetadata{ margin:5px 0;  font-size:10px}

.postmetadata div{ float:left;  padding:3px 30px 2px 20px}

p.alt{ font-size:10px}

.entry-tags{ display:block}

#nav-above{ margin-bottom:10px}

#nav-below{ margin-top:10px}

.alignleft, .nav-previous{ float:left}

.alignright, .nav-next{ float:right}

a img{ border:none}

.more-link{ color:#4a3c2b;  float:right;  display:right;  height:20px}

/*     Footer Design    */
#footer{clear:both;     background:url(images/footer.png);  height:59px}

#footer-meta{ font-size:12px;  padding:10px 50px;  text-align:right;  color:#FFF}

#footer-meta a{ color:#FFF}

#footer p{margin:0}

/*     Other Design     */
.clear{ clear:both}
li.linkcat {list-style-type: none;}
.gce-event-info{
	font-size:0.8em;
	line-height:1.6em;
}

.gce-month-title {color:#000;  font-weight:bold;  font-size:16px;  padding-bottom:9px;}
